The Importance of Vitamin C

Vitamin C, also known as ascorbic acid, is essential for the overall functioning of the body. It helps in the growth and repair of tissues, maintenance of healthy bones and teeth, improves brain function and helps boost immunity.

Your body doesn’t make vitamin C, so it’s essential to get it through food. However, many of us fail to get the recommended daily intake of vitamin C, which is about 75 to 90 milligrams per day depending on your age and gender.

Getting enough vitamin C has numerous health benefits:.

  • It helps in the absorption of iron
  • It reduces chronic inflammation, which is associated with diseases such as type 2 diabetes, heart disease and cancer
  • It helps lower blood pressure and reduce risk of hypertension
  • It helps with collagen production, which maintains healthy skin, blood vessels, bones and cartilage
  • It boosts immunity, preventing and fighting infections and illnesses
  • It is an antioxidant, which protects cells from oxidative stress and damage, which can cause aging and disease

How to Make a Vitamin C-Packed Punch

Making a vitamin C-packed punch is easy and can be customized to your taste preference. Here is a recipe for a basic punch:.

Ingredients

  • 4 oranges
  • 2 lemons
  • 2 limes
  • 1 cup of strawberries
  • 3 cups of water
  • 1/4 cup of honey

Instructions

  1. Wash and halve the oranges, lemons, and limes.
  2. Using a citrus juicer, juice the oranges, lemons, and limes and pour into a pitcher.
  3. In a blender, blend the strawberries and water until smooth, then pour into the same pitcher as the fruit juice.
  4. Add honey to the pitcher and stir.
  5. Refrigerate punch for at least an hour.
  6. Once chilled, stir punch and serve over ice.

You may also add other fruits such as pineapples, mangoes or kiwis for extra flavour and vitamin C.
